Overview

Zipline Moab! Experience six exhilarating zip lines in this 2.5-hour Raven's Rim Moab zipline tour that begins with a rugged 4x4 off-road ride to the cliff faces overlooking Moab. Zip across six steel cables over sheer sandstone cliffs and canyons. Zip to a 100-foot suspension bridge where you'll traverse the gap of two sandstone fins. See the 13,000-foot La Sal Mountains in the distance, and more from your perch on Raven's Rim. Book this popular Moab Adventure Center zipline tour for an adventure of a lifetime!

Good To Know

  • Includes a rugged 4x4 ride, 6 ziplines, a 100-foot suspension bridge, and exhilarating views.
  • Bring water and a small backpack or Camelbak.
  • Hottest months in Moab are June - September.
  • Participants must be at least 8 years of age and older, and weigh between 50lbs and 275lbs.
  • Not recommended for pregnant travelers, people with back or heart issues, or other serious medical conditions.

Description

Moab's Only Zipline Tour will take your breath away from the very beginning with a rugged 4x4 off-road climb to the Slickrock sandstone cliffs overlooking Moab.

After a brief orientation, you'll zip to the 100-foot suspension bridge spanning a gap between two sandstone fins. Your transformation into a native bird of prey begins as your feet leave the Redrock and you take to the sky over each gap below.

This zip-line tour features a series of six steel cables that will suspend your adrenaline for over 2 hours across natural fins, canyons, and gaps in the landscape beneath you.

• Ride in a 4x4 vehicle to the rim
• Orientation will be provided
• Cameras must have a tether or secure strap attached for the zipline course
• Expect some hiking on uneven terrain (approx. 0.5 miles total distance)
• Guests may bring a small backpack to carry water and clothing
• Wear comfortable hiking shoes and dress for the weather (no flip-flops!)

Frequently Asked Questions about Ultimate Moab Zipline Adventure

When do the tours depart?

Departure times are 8:00 AM, 11:00 AM, 2:00 PM, and 5:00 PM. The tour is seasonal from March - November.

Are there any physical/health/etc. restrictions for this activity?

Not recommended for travelers with back problems, pregnant travelers, heart problems, or other serious medical conditions.

Are there any age/weight restrictions?

Yes, guests must be 8 years and older and weigh between 50lbs and 275lbs. Guests ages 15 and under must be accompanied by an adult.

What to bring?

Bring, a hat, sunscreen, retention device for sunglasses, and waterproof camera (or water-resistant phone case). Guests may bring a small backpack to carry water and clothing. Items are available for purchase at the store if you forget anything.

What to wear?

Wear comfortable hiking shoes and dress for the weather. Closed toe shoes are required (no flip flops).

Where is it located?

Moab zipline tours will meet 30 minutes prior to your scheduled tour at the Raven's Rim location, north of Moab. Raven's Rim address is 998 N. Main St, Moab, UT.

Is transportation included? If so, where is the pick-up spot or how do I arrange it?

Complimentary hotel pickups at select hotels are available upon request. Please call MOAB Adventure Center to arrange pickup.

Is the activity wheelchair accessible?

No, it is not wheelchair accessible.

How long is the tour?

The tour is 2 hours 45 minutes long.

What’s included in my ticket/experience?

This experience incudes a ride in a 4x4 vehicle to Raven's Rim, orientation, some hiking on uneven terrain (approx. 0.5 miles total distance), and all safety gear and equipment.

Will I be required to sign a waiver form?

Each adult guest must sign individual waivers (including a waiver for any participating minors if applicable).
